{"id":3027,"date":"2026-03-03T17:41:46","date_gmt":"2026-03-03T16:41:46","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/www.apeldoorn.nl\/regelen-en-weten\/bouwen-en-verbouwen\/omgevingsvergunning\/bomen-kappen\/"},"modified":"2026-07-10T13:53:14","modified_gmt":"2026-07-10T11:53:14","slug":"bomen-kappen","status":"publish","type":"page","link":"https:\/\/www.apeldoorn.nl\/en\/regelen-en-weten\/bouwen-en-verbouwen\/omgevingsvergunning\/bomen-kappen\/","title":{"rendered":"Cutting down trees"},"content":{"rendered":"<div data-acfblock=\"Uitklapper-1\" class=\"section section--grey\">\r\n\t<div class=\"container\">\r\n\t\t<div class=\"row justify-content-center\">\r\n\t\t\t<div class=\"col editor  elementOnTop\">\r\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ion\" id=\"accordion1\">\r\n\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-item\">\n\t\t\t  <h2 class=\"accordion-header\" id=\"heading-u1-i1\">\n\t\t\t\t<button class=\"accordion-button collapsed\" type=\"button\" data-bs-toggle=\"collapse\" data-bs-target=\"#collapse-u1-i1\" aria-expanded=\"false\" aria-controls=\"collapse-u1-i1\">\n\t\t\t\t  <span class=\"accordion-toggle\"><\/span>Felling with permit\t\t\t\t<\/button>\n\t\t\t  <\/h2>\n\t\t\t  <div id=\"collapse-u1-i1\" class=\"accordion-collapse collapse\" aria-labelledby=\"heading-u1-i1\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-body\">\n\t\t\t\t  <p>A tree whose trunk circumference exceeds 65 cm (measured at 1.30 m above the ground) usually requires a felling licence. There are exceptions. See \u2018permit-free felling\u2019.<\/p>\n<p>By felling, we mean cutting down, felling and uprooting trees. But felling a dead tree, transplanting a tree and firm pruning also fall under felling.<\/p>\n<p>This applies both inside and outside built-up areas, and also to trees in gardens or yards.<\/p>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t  <\/div>\n\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-item\">\n\t\t\t  <h2 class=\"accordion-header\" id=\"heading-u1-i2\">\n\t\t\t\t<button class=\"accordion-button collapsed\" type=\"button\" data-bs-toggle=\"collapse\" data-bs-target=\"#collapse-u1-i2\" aria-expanded=\"false\" aria-controls=\"collapse-u1-i2\">\n\t\t\t\t  <span class=\"accordion-toggle\"><\/span>Licence-free felling\t\t\t\t<\/button>\n\t\t\t  <\/h2>\n\t\t\t  <div id=\"collapse-u1-i2\" class=\"accordion-collapse collapse\" aria-labelledby=\"heading-u1-i2\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-body\">\n\t\t\t\t  <p>You do not need a permit for felling if it involves: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>A tree whose trunk has a circumference of 65 cm or less at a height of 1.30 metres above the ground. For a tree with multiple trunks, measure the thickest trunk.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>This does not apply to a tree planted under replanting obligation or a special tree. Cutting down these trees always requires a permit.<\/p>\n<p>Note that in the outlying area, a notification requirement for felling applies in certain cases, regardless of the size of the tree (see below).<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Trees and shrubs grown commercially for harvesting fruit, nuts or fruits;<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<ul>\n<li>Wood stands (a row of trees) forming windbreaks around commercially operated orchards<\/li>\n<li>Conifers grown to serve as Christmas trees, if not older than 20 years;<\/li>\n<li>Nursery stock; trees grown for the purpose of trading;<\/li>\n<li>The periodic felling of coppice to carry out regular maintenance. It involves the re-felling of trees that are part of a plot specifically laid out for timber production. The stump remains and grows out again and again.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<ul>\n<li>The periodic topiary, pollarding or candelabrumming of previously pollarded or candelabrumbed woody stands. Note: if you are going to do this for the first time, you do need to apply for a permit. Candling is strong pruning of the crown.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<ul>\n<li>Thinning: felling or grubbing which is done only as a grooming measure to promote the growth of the remaining trees. So removing trees and\/or shrubs that are too close together. This means thinning should only be done to give space to the remaining trees (especially the tree crowns). The perimeter of the stand must remain intact. In other words, the tree stand may not become smaller.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t  <\/div>\n\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-item\">\n\t\t\t  <h2 class=\"accordion-header\" id=\"heading-u1-i3\">\n\t\t\t\t<button class=\"accordion-button collapsed\" type=\"button\" data-bs-toggle=\"collapse\" data-bs-target=\"#collapse-u1-i3\" aria-expanded=\"false\" aria-controls=\"collapse-u1-i3\">\n\t\t\t\t  <span class=\"accordion-toggle\"><\/span>Felling unlicensed but notifiable\t\t\t\t<\/button>\n\t\t\t  <\/h2>\n\t\t\t  <div id=\"collapse-u1-i3\" class=\"accordion-collapse collapse\" aria-labelledby=\"heading-u1-i3\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-body\">\n\t\t\t\t  <p>Outside built-up areas - in addition to our General Bye-Law - the Environment Ordinance of the Province of Gelderland also applies. This states that a notification requirement applies to the felling outside built-up areas of: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>trees standing in a forest plot of more than 10 acres (1000 m2);<\/li>\n<li>trees forming part of a tree row of 20 or more trees.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>This also applies to the felling of one tree, regardless of its size, if that tree is part of such a forest plot or row of trees.<\/p>\n<p>In that case, you do not need a permit from the municipality, but you must submit a notification to the Province of Gelderland 6 weeks prior to the intended felling. The province of Gelderland will handle the notification. Then take\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.apeldoorn.nl\/contact\/\">contact<\/a>\u00a0with us.<\/p>\n<h3>Felling ban in the environment plan<\/h3>\n<p>It may be that there is a prohibition on felling in the environment plan and that felling is only allowed if a \u201c<a href=\"https:\/\/www.apeldoorn.nl\/regelen-en-weten\/bouwen-en-verbouwen\/omgevingsvergunning\/werken-werkzaamheden-geen-bouwwerken\/\">environmental permit for the environment plan activity construction works<\/a>\u201d has been granted. This is especially common in the case of designated Special trees, in green zoning or forest and nature zoning. You will then need this \u201cenvironmental plan activity permit for construction\u201d together with the environmental plan activity permit for felling or provincial notification. For this, check the environment plan whether your desired activity is allowed at the location. If you cannot find it, you can ask your question at the City Hall desk. Or make a telephone appointment.<\/p>\n<h3>Protection of birds and other animals<\/h3>\n<p>You may only cut down a tree if you are sure that it does not contain a nest or permanent residence (as e.g. in tree cavities) of animals (including birds). This is regardless of whether you have (or need) a permit. Protection of animals and their habitats is stipulated in the Environment Act.<\/p>\n<p>The breeding season of (singing) birds is mainly between 15 March and 15 July, so it is better not to cut during this period. But birds can also breed in trees outside this period. Before felling, always check whether nests are present and whether they have definitely been abandoned. It is also possible that birds or other animals such as owls, squirrels, flying deer and bats stay in trees all year round or return every year. In that case, you may not cut down the tree without getting prior permission from the province of Gelderland.<\/p>\n<p>If so, you will also need an environmental permit for the Flora and Fauna activity. The Province of Gelderland will assess this application. We advise you to apply for the permit for the Flora and Fauna activity first.<\/p>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t  <\/div>\n\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-item\">\n\t\t\t  <h2 class=\"accordion-header\" id=\"heading-u1-i5\">\n\t\t\t\t<button class=\"accordion-button collapsed\" type=\"button\" data-bs-toggle=\"collapse\" data-bs-target=\"#collapse-u1-i5\" aria-expanded=\"false\" aria-controls=\"collapse-u1-i5\">\n\t\t\t\t  <span class=\"accordion-toggle\"><\/span>Felling in combination with building or driveway construction\t\t\t\t<\/button>\n\t\t\t  <\/h2>\n\t\t\t  <div id=\"collapse-u1-i5\" class=\"accordion-collapse collapse\" aria-labelledby=\"heading-u1-i5\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-body\">\n\t\t\t\t  <p>You may want to cut down a tree because you want to build and need an environmental plan activity building and construction activity permit (or construction notification) to do so. Or you may want to cut down a tree to make a driveway and also need a driveway permit. If this applies to you, we advise you to apply for these permits at the same time so that they can be assessed in conjunction.<\/p>\n<h3>Permit-free construction<\/h3>\n<p>Sometimes you do not need a permit to build. But if there is a tree on the desired building site that requires a felling permit, we do not automatically issue the felling permit. We will examine whether the tree can be preserved by adjusting the building plans.<\/p>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t  <\/div>\n\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-item\">\n\t\t\t  <h2 class=\"accordion-header\" id=\"heading-u1-i6\">\n\t\t\t\t<button class=\"accordion-button collapsed\" type=\"button\" data-bs-toggle=\"collapse\" data-bs-target=\"#collapse-u1-i6\" aria-expanded=\"false\" aria-controls=\"collapse-u1-i6\">\n\t\t\t\t  <span class=\"accordion-toggle\"><\/span>Request\t\t\t\t<\/button>\n\t\t\t  <\/h2>\n\t\t\t  <div id=\"collapse-u1-i6\" class=\"accordion-collapse collapse\" aria-labelledby=\"heading-u1-i6\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-body\">\n\t\t\t\t  <p>Applying for this environmental licence is via\u00a0<a class=\"external externe-link\" href=\"https:\/\/omgevingswet.overheid.nl\/home\">the environment counter<\/a>\u00a0You will need DigiD or Ereckenning for this.<\/p>\n<p>You choose the \u2018applications\u2019 tab and enter \u2018felling\u2019 as the keyword. Therefore, please include the applicant's email address and phone number in the application form.<\/p>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t  <\/div>\n\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-item\">\n\t\t\t  <h2 class=\"accordion-header\" id=\"heading-u1-i7\">\n\t\t\t\t<button class=\"accordion-button collapsed\" type=\"button\" data-bs-toggle=\"collapse\" data-bs-target=\"#collapse-u1-i7\" aria-expanded=\"false\" aria-controls=\"collapse-u1-i7\">\n\t\t\t\t  <span class=\"accordion-toggle\"><\/span>Processing of the application\t\t\t\t<\/button>\n\t\t\t  <\/h2>\n\t\t\t  <div id=\"collapse-u1-i7\" class=\"accordion-collapse collapse\" aria-labelledby=\"heading-u1-i7\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-body\">\n\t\t\t\t  <p>To assess whether or not the tree\/trees may be felled, the municipality's tree specialist will come to your site and enter your plot while doing so. We advise you to mark the tree\/trees to be felled with a clearly visible ribbon around the trunk, so that there can be no misunderstanding about which tree\/trees it is.<\/p>\n<p>Apeldoorn is a green municipality and we want to keep it that way. Felling permits are only granted if there is a good reason to do so. When assessing the case, we will weigh up the general interest in preserving trees against your interest in felling the tree. It is therefore important to state clearly in your application why you want to fell the tree(s).<\/p>\n<p>In balancing interests, the municipality uses the following values to assess what the public interest of a tree is: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>natural and environmental values;<\/li>\n<li>landscape values;<\/li>\n<li>cultural-historical values;<\/li>\n<li>values of town and village beauty;<\/li>\n<li>values for recreation, education, climate adaptation and liveability<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Your application may lead to a permit. Conditions may be attached to this, such as a replanting obligation.  The application may also be refused; the reasons will be given in the decision.<\/p>\n<h3>Special trees and trees of the future<\/h3>\n<p>Some trees in Apeldoorn are so valuable that they have been designated as Special Trees or Future Trees. Special trees are at least 80 years old and have the greatest significance for our municipality. Future trees are younger trees designated because of their future value, the special trees of the future. On the <a class=\"external externe-link\" href=\"https:\/\/gis.apeldoorn.nl\/portal\/apps\/webappviewer\/index.html?id=691dadf8bb234dd6b6e6c95100d1f8c5&amp;extent=191532.8633%2C466101.1403%2C198898.878%2C472374.9528%2C28992\">card authorisation requirement\u00a0<\/a>can be seen which trees these are. An application to fell these special trees will usually be refused. Only a tree that causes serious danger or serious nuisance, or if a major social interest outweighs preserving the tree, an application may possibly lead to a permit.\u2019<\/p>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t  <\/div>\n\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-item\">\n\t\t\t  <h2 class=\"accordion-header\" id=\"heading-u1-i8\">\n\t\t\t\t<button class=\"accordion-button collapsed\" type=\"button\" data-bs-toggle=\"collapse\" data-bs-target=\"#collapse-u1-i8\" aria-expanded=\"false\" aria-controls=\"collapse-u1-i8\">\n\t\t\t\t  <span class=\"accordion-toggle\"><\/span>When can I cut down the tree after permission has been granted?\t\t\t\t<\/button>\n\t\t\t  <\/h2>\n\t\t\t  <div id=\"collapse-u1-i8\" class=\"accordion-collapse collapse\" aria-labelledby=\"heading-u1-i8\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-body\">\n\t\t\t\t  <p>You may not start felling immediately after the permit has been granted. You must wait at least 4 weeks. Interested parties, such as local residents, can object to the permit. To prevent irreversible consequences, the permit does not take effect until 4 weeks after it has been granted.<\/p>\n<p>For nests and tree cavities: You may only cut down a tree if you are sure it does not contain a nest or a permanent home for animals. Check that before felling.<\/p>\n<p>In dangerous situations, we may give permission to cut down immediately.<\/p>\n\t\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t  <\/div>\n\t\t\t<\/div>\n\t\t\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-item\">\n\t\t\t  <h2 class=\"accordion-header\" id=\"heading-u1-i9\">\n\t\t\t\t<button class=\"accordion-button collapsed\" type=\"button\" data-bs-toggle=\"collapse\" data-bs-target=\"#collapse-u1-i9\" aria-expanded=\"false\" aria-controls=\"collapse-u1-i9\">\n\t\t\t\t  <span class=\"accordion-toggle\"><\/span>Cost\t\t\t\t<\/button>\n\t\t\t  <\/h2>\n\t\t\t  <div id=\"collapse-u1-i9\" class=\"accordion-collapse collapse\" aria-labelledby=\"heading-u1-i9\">\n\t\t\t\t<div class=\"accordion-body\">\n\t\t\t\t  <p>The cost of applying for a felling licence depends on the total trunk circumference and the number of trees.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>For the felling of 1 tree: minimum \u20ac43.07 to maximum \u20ac77.27 depending on the trunk circumference at a height of 1.30 metres.<\/li>\n<li>For cutting down multiple trees: maximum \u20ac211.62.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Please note: you pay a fee for processing an application for an environmental permit. Costs are also charged in the event of a refusal, withdrawal or abandonment of the application (because the application is incomplete).
